About 29 Cotswold Drive

A plain-English summary derived from public records, EPC certificates, sold prices and local data.

29 Cotswold Drive is a four-bedroom detached house in Coventry (CV3 6EZ). It has a recorded floor area of 134 m² (around 1442 sq ft), construction records dating it to 1967-1975 and council tax band F. The latest certificate (October 2011) shows a D (score 56), a step below the typical UK home. The recommended improvements would push it to C (score 72). The latest certificate is from October 2011, so improvements made since then won't be reflected.

One planning record on file: a garage conversion approved in 2019. Past consents include a garage conversion, meaningful when judging how the property has evolved. On the market in February 2013 and unlisted since — roughly 13 years. Across 2012–2013, sale prices on this property compounded at 20.8% per year. Today's modelled estimate of £495,000 is 39.8% above the 2013 sale price.
